Short Summary: The Purple Butterfly Symbol – Born from Loss, Spreading Comfort

Millie Smith and Lewis Cann were expecting twin girls when they learned one, Skye, had a fatal condition.

Skye lived only three hours after birth, while her twin Callie survived. After a hurtful comment from another parent unaware of their loss,

Smith created the purple butterfly symbol—a discreet way to indicate when one or more babies in a set of multiples has died.

Now used in hospitals worldwide, the symbol helps prevent painful misunderstandings and honors lost babies. Through The Skye High Foundation,

Smith supports grieving families, ensuring Skye’s short life continues to make a lasting impact.
